LLM技术实现与优化方案解析
随着人工智能技术的快速发展,大语言模型(LLM,Large Language Model)在各个行业的应用越来越广泛。LLM技术不仅能够处理复杂的自然语言任务,还能通过优化方案进一步提升性能和效果。本文将深入解析LLM技术的实现过程,并提供一些实用的优化方案,帮助企业更好地应用LLM技术。
一、LLM技术的实现步骤
LLM技术的实现是一个复杂的过程,涉及多个关键步骤。以下是实现LLM技术的主要步骤:
1. 数据预处理
数据是训练LLM的基础。高质量的数据能够显著提升模型的性能。数据预处理包括以下几个方面:
- 数据清洗:去除噪声数据、重复数据和无效数据。
- 数据标注:对数据进行标注,使其能够被模型理解和学习。
- 数据增强:通过数据增强技术(如文本替换、同义词替换等)增加数据的多样性。
2. 模型选择与训练
选择合适的模型架构是LLM实现的关键。目前常用的模型架构包括:
- Transformer架构:如BERT、GPT等,具有强大的上下文理解和生成能力。
- 其他架构:如LSTM、GRU等,适用于特定任务。
在模型训练过程中,需要进行以下操作:
- 参数初始化:为模型的参数设置初始值。
- 正向传播:计算模型的输出。
- 反向传播与优化:通过梯度下降等优化算法调整模型参数,以最小化损失函数。
3. 模型部署与应用
训练好的LLM需要部署到实际应用场景中。部署过程包括:
- 模型压缩:通过剪枝、量化等技术减少模型的大小,提升运行效率。
- 模型推理:将模型部署到服务器或边缘设备上,进行实时推理。
二、LLM技术的优化方案
为了进一步提升LLM的性能和效果,可以采取以下优化方案:
1. 算法优化
算法优化是提升LLM性能的核心。以下是一些常用的算法优化方法:
- 模型并行化:将模型的计算任务分布在多个GPU或TPU上,提升计算效率。
- 混合精度训练:通过使用16位和32位浮点数混合训练,减少计算时间。
- 学习率调度:通过调整学习率,优化模型的收敛速度和效果。
2. 数据优化
数据优化是提升LLM性能的重要手段。以下是一些常用的数据优化方法:
- 数据筛选:筛选高质量的数据,去除低质量或噪声数据。
- 数据平衡:通过数据增强等技术,平衡数据分布,避免模型过拟合。
- 数据多样性:引入多样化的数据,提升模型的泛化能力。
3. 计算资源优化
计算资源是LLM训练和推理的关键。以下是一些计算资源优化方法:
- 分布式训练:通过分布式计算技术,提升训练效率。
- 硬件加速:使用GPU、TPU等硬件加速计算,提升模型训练速度。
- 资源分配优化:合理分配计算资源,避免资源浪费。
4. 模型压缩与加速
模型压缩与加速是提升LLM推理效率的重要手段。以下是一些常用的方法:
- 剪枝:通过剪枝技术,去除模型中不必要的参数。
- 量化:通过量化技术,减少模型参数的精度,降低模型大小。
- 知识蒸馏:通过将大模型的知识迁移到小模型,提升小模型的性能。
三、LLM技术在数据中台、数字孪生和数字可视化中的应用
LLM技术在数据中台、数字孪生和数字可视化等领域具有广泛的应用场景。以下是具体的实现方式和优化方案:
1. 数据中台
数据中台是企业级数据管理的核心平台,LLM技术可以为数据中台提供以下功能:
- 数据清洗与标注:通过LLM技术,自动清洗和标注数据,提升数据质量。
- 数据理解与分析:通过LLM技术,自动理解数据的语义,生成数据分析报告。
- 数据可视化:通过LLM技术,生成数据可视化图表,帮助企业更好地理解数据。
2. 数字孪生
数字孪生是将物理世界与数字世界进行映射的技术,LLM技术可以为数字孪生提供以下功能:
- 场景描述与生成:通过LLM技术,生成数字孪生场景的描述文本,提升场景的逼真度。
- 交互与推理:通过LLM技术,实现数字孪生场景中的交互与推理,提升用户体验。
- 动态更新与优化:通过LLM技术,动态更新数字孪生模型,提升模型的实时性和准确性。
3. 数字可视化
数字可视化是将数据转化为可视化图表的技术,LLM技术可以为数字可视化提供以下功能:
- 图表生成:通过LLM技术,自动生成可视化图表,提升数据展示的效率。
- 交互与解释:通过LLM技术,实现可视化图表的交互与解释,提升用户的理解能力。
- 动态更新与优化:通过LLM技术,动态更新可视化图表,提升数据展示的实时性和准确性。
四、LLM技术的未来发展趋势
随着技术的不断进步,LLM技术在未来将朝着以下几个方向发展:
1. 多模态化
未来的LLM技术将更加注重多模态能力,即同时处理文本、图像、音频等多种数据类型。这将使得LLM技术在更多领域中得到应用。
2. 行业化
未来的LLM技术将更加注重行业化,即针对特定行业的需求,开发专用的LLM模型。这将使得LLM技术在特定行业中的应用更加高效和精准。
3. 可解释性
未来的LLM技术将更加注重可解释性,即模型的决策过程能够被人类理解和解释。这将使得LLM技术在医疗、金融等高风险领域中的应用更加可靠。
4. 可持续性
未来的LLM技术将更加注重可持续性,即在模型训练和推理过程中,减少对环境的影响。这将使得LLM技术在长期应用中更加环保和可持续。
五、申请试用
如果您对LLM技术感兴趣,或者希望了解更多关于LLM技术的实现与优化方案,可以申请试用我们的产品。我们的产品将为您提供全面的技术支持和服务,帮助您更好地应用LLM技术。
申请试用:https://www.dtstack.com/?src=bbs
通过本文的解析,相信您已经对LLM技术的实现与优化有了更深入的了解。如果您有任何问题或需要进一步的帮助,请随时联系我们。
申请试用&下载资料
点击袋鼠云官网申请免费试用:
https://www.dtstack.com/?src=bbs
点击袋鼠云资料中心免费下载干货资料:
https://www.dtstack.com/resources/?src=bbs
《数据资产管理白皮书》下载地址:
https://www.dtstack.com/resources/1073/?src=bbs
《行业指标体系白皮书》下载地址:
https://www.dtstack.com/resources/1057/?src=bbs
《数据治理行业实践白皮书》下载地址:
https://www.dtstack.com/resources/1001/?src=bbs
《数栈V6.0产品白皮书》下载地址:
https://www.dtstack.com/resources/1004/?src=bbs
免责声明
本文内容通过AI工具匹配关键字智能整合而成,仅供参考,袋鼠云不对内容的真实、准确或完整作任何形式的承诺。如有其他问题,您可以通过联系400-002-1024进行反馈,袋鼠云收到您的反馈后将及时答复和处理。